3. SOP for Implementing ORCID
Let your librarians get aware of ORCID
Become an ORCID member if you want to
integrate with ORCID
Request the endorsement of your president
Invite faculty members to register their ORCID
records (and get their ids)
By themselves
Gather their information and create ORCID records
in batch
ü Don’t forget to remind them about claiming ORCID
records
3
4. SOP for Implementing ORCID
(Cont.)
(Faculty members) have to maintain their
ORCID records regularly
Or they can grant permissions to librarians to
update their ORCID records (trusted individual)
Keep promoting ORCID
College meeting (院、所、系務會議)
R & D meeting (研究發展會議)
Library committee meeting (圖書館委員會)
Develop value-added applications
Integrate with institutional repository, researcher
portal…

5. NTNU’s ORCID Milestone
5
Milestone (2014)
Jan-Feb
n Become ORCID organization member
n Conduct subject librarian training
Mar-Apr
n Develop and test ORCID integration code using
ORCID sandbox
n Outreach using library E-newsletter
May-Jun
n Subject librarians compile faculty list and Email
n Send an official letter in the name of NTNU President
n Continuous outreach using library E-newsletter
n Subject librarians contact with faculty members to
collect their information
Jul
n Create ORCID ID in batch
n Confirm that faulty members claim their records
Aug-Oct
n Assure continuous communication and outreach
n Provide ongoing maintenance and create ORCID
records for new members
Nov
n Evaluate the result and plan for improvement
9. ORCID Record in XML Format is too
Difficult for Faculty and Librarians
Subject librarians collect faculty information
using EXCEL
Our system librarians convert EXCEL into
XML format compliant

13. Future Plan
Assure continuous communication and
outreach
In NTNU, maybe the university librarian (I mean
“me”) have to promote ORCID by himself
Integrate with our Faculty RAE system
Our subject librarians endeavor to collect and
clean data from the faculty RAE system, WOS,
Scopus, and Institutional Repository
Integrate our researcher portal with ORCID
In next Feb., our researcher portal can sync data
with ORCID
Expect to be one of the subject services
